  • the invention relates to a cutting device for cutting from a width of a foldable sheet material with a determined breadth sheets having respective beginning and end profiles extending over the breadth according to the preamble of claim 1, such a device is disclosed by DE-A-1947796.
  • Such a cutting device is intended particularly for cutting from a width of endless cardboard sheets which are provided in the longitudinal direction of the width with crease lines in longitudinal direction, and which are provided on their end surfaces with crease lines in transverse direction for folding over end parts therealong which are bounded on their ends by respective beginning and end profiles.
  • US-A-3823636 discloses a cutting device for cutting flat materials, such as plastic sheets, leather, textiles, and even flat pieces of meat to be cut into goulash cubes.
  • This device comprises a.o. a roller press having a base, a center post, material supporting means and roller means arranged in such a manner that the roller means or the material supporting means or both may be journaled about the center post whereby a relative movement between the material supporting means and the roller means is accomplished either by hand operation or by driving means, which movement follows a circular path about said center axis.
  • This device is not suited for cutting sheets from a width of endless sheet material, e.g. cardboard.
  • the sheets are cut from the width of sheet material by guiding this width over the frame, carrying the stamp with the knives onto the width and displacing the carriage with pressure roller along the underside of the width, wherein the pressure roller presses against the knives and the desired profile is thus formed on the end surfaces of the sheet for cutting.
  • the stamp and the pressure roller are both coupled to the frame, the forces exerted by the stamp and the pressure roller are absorbed within the construction of the cutting device, inside the part of this construction in which the stamp and the pressure roller are arranged. Because the carriage is coupled rigidly to the frame on only one side in axial direction, i.e. it is fixed, the occurrence of frictions in the suspension of the carriage, and thereby the occurrence of wear of the pressure roller and the knives and the ensuing reduced quality of the cut edges of the sheets for cutting, are prevented.
  • the carriage is provided with cylindrical wheels co-acting with the flat underside of the first rail.
  • the cutting device according to the invention is provided with a pneumatic drive for the carriage.
  • the cutting device is provided with a drive spindle for the carriage, wherein the carriage is preferably coupled to a spindle nut which is displaceable along the drive spindle and which is received for movement over a predetermined distance in directions transversely of the drive spindle in a housing coupled fixedly to the carriage.
  • the cutting device is provided with a belt of a flexible material tensioned horizontally by the carriage on either side of the pressure roller and round two reversing rollers extending parallel to the pressure roller for the purpose of providing a guide surface for a width of sheet material for guiding over the frame.
  • the pressure roller is at least provided with a surface layer of a plastic material on a basis of polychloroprene.
  • a pressure roller with at least one surface covering of polychloroprene a strong and very wear-resistant plastic material known under the trade name of neoprene, can particularly withstand the repetitive load by the knives at the same position each time, without local crumbling of the material and ensuing formation of peripheral tracks in the pressure roller.
  • the central surface of the stamp is preferably covered with a relatively poorly compressible material and the peripheral surfaces are covered with a relatively readily compressible material.
  • the central surface is for instance covered with a rubber with a determined first Shore value for the hardness
  • the peripheral surfaces are covered with a rubber with a second Shore value for the hardness which is lower than the first Shore value.
  • the device is provided in yet another embodiment with a flat plate between the knives and the displaceable pressure roller for the purpose of providing an indirect contact between the knives and the pressure roller.
  • Fig. 1 shows a part of a cutting device 1 in a schematically represented cutting and folding line 2 for endless cardboard. Shown are a horizontal frame 3 over which the cardboard for cutting is guided, and an auxiliary frame 4 which is coupled fixedly to this frame and in which a stamp 5 is mounted. Stamp 5 is pivotable relative to auxiliary frame 4 and is shown in folded-open position. Stamp 5 is provided with knives (not shown), wherein the central surface 6 of stamp 5 bounded by these knives corresponds to waste pieces to be cut from the width of cardboard, and the peripheral surfaces 7, 7' adjacent to central surface 6 correspond to respectively an end part and a beginning part of successive sheets. The central surface 6 is covered with a layer of a hard rubber, the peripheral surfaces 7, 7' are covered with a soft rubber type.
  • the central surface 6 corresponds to waste pieces to be cut out
  • the peripheral surfaces 7 on the left in the drawing correspond to the end parts of a first packaging for cutting
  • the peripheral surfaces 7' on the right in the drawing correspond to the end parts of a second packaging for cutting.
  • Stamp 5 can be folded down and connected fixedly to auxiliary frame 4 on fixing supports 9, in which situation the knives of stamp 5 extend downward to a position just above the surface of a width of cardboard to be cut.
  • auxiliary frame 4 Further coupled to auxiliary frame 4 is a frame 10 with four rotatable discs 11 for arranging crease lines in longitudinal direction in the width of cardboard.
  • suitable pressing elements are arranged at the locations suitable for the purpose in stamp 5. These pressing elements are metal strips similar to the knives, albeit without sharp cutting edge.
  • Fig. 2 shows a carriage 13 in which a pressure roller 14 is suspended.
  • the carriage 13 is coupled to frame 3, wherein carriage 13 is fixed on its left-hand side in axial direction of pressure roller 14 (shown in fig. 3) and is guided on the right-hand side 15 on cylindrical wheels 16 over a rail (shown in fig. 3) with a rectangular cross-section such that carriage 13 is movable on its right-hand side 15 in axial direction of pressure roller 14.
  • Carriage 13 is displaceable in transverse direction 12 of the cardboard width in a manner such that the pressure roller 14 is displaceable in transverse direction 12 of the cardboard width under frame 3 and in contact with the knives of stamp 5 (in folded-down position).
  • Fig. 3 is a front view in operative situation of the carriage 13 shown in fig. 2.
  • Carriage 13 is suspended on its right-hand side 15 with cylindrical wheels 16 from a rail 17 of rectangular cross-section which is mounted on an element 18 coupled to frame 3 of the cutting device, is suspended on its left 24 upper side with wheels 19 provided with a V-shaped groove 23 which co-act with a rail 21 which has a wedge-shaped cross-section on its upper side, wherein cylindrical wheels 20 co-act with the flat underside of rail 21 which is mounted on an element 22 coupled to frame 3 of the cutting device.

Claims (10)

  1. Dispositif de coupe (1) pour découper, dans une largeur de matière en feuille pliable ayant une largeur déterminée, des feuilles présentant un profil initial et un profil final respectifs s'étendant sur la largeur, comprenant
    - un cadre (3) qui est horizontal en situation de travail pour guider une largeur d'une matière en feuille pliable au-dessus de celui-ci dans une direction de transport déterminée,
    - un tampon (5) qui peut être placé au-dessus de ce cadre (3) et couplé à ce cadre (3) et qui est pourvu successivement, dans la direction de transport (8), de couteaux correspondant au profil initial et au profil final, dans lequel la surface centrale (6) du tampon délimitée par ces couteaux correspond à des pièces perdues à découper dans la largeur, et les surfaces périphériques (7, 7') adjacentes à la surface centrale (6) correspondent respectivement à une partie initiale et à une partie finale de feuilles successives, et
    - un rouleau presseur (14) suspendu en dessous de et à ce cadre (3) dans un chariot (13) et déplaçable en contact avec ces couteaux, chariot (13) qui est rigidement couplé au cadre (3) dans la direction axiale du rouleau presseur (14) sur un premier côté (24), où il est guidé sur un premier rail (21) avec une section transversale en forme de coin, et est couplé de façon mobile au cadre (3) sur un deuxième côté opposé (15) dans la direction axiale du rouleau presseur (14), dans lequel
    - un cadre auxiliaire (4) est couplé de façon fixe au cadre horizontal (3), cadre auxiliaire (4) dans lequel le tampon (5) est monté de façon pivotante, tampon (5) qui peut être connecté de façon fixe au cadre auxiliaire (4) dans une situation dans laquelle les couteaux du tampon (5) s'étendent vers le bas jusqu'à une position située juste au-dessus de la surface d'une largeur d'une matière en bande à couper, et caractérisé en ce que
    - le chariot (13) est suspendu sur son premier côté (24) par des roues (19) pourvues d'une gorge en V (23) qui coopèrent avec le premier rail (21) qui est couplé au cadre horizontal (3) et qui présente une section transversale en forme de coin sur son côté supérieur, et le chariot (13) est suspendu sur son second côté (15) par des roues cylindriques (16) à un second rail (17) de section transversale rectangulaire, qui est couplé au cadre horizontal (3).
  2. Dispositif de coupe (1) selon la revendication 1, caractérisé en ce que le chariot (13) est pourvu de roues cylindriques (20) coopérant avec le côté inférieur plat du premier rail (21).
  3. Dispositif de coupe (1) selon les revendications 1-2, caractérisé en ce qu'il est pourvu d'un entraînement pneumatique pour le chariot (13).
  4. Dispositif de coupe (1) selon les revendications 1-2, caractérisé en ce qu'il est pourvu d'une broche d'entraînement pour le chariot (13).
  5. Dispositif de coupe (1) selon la revendication 4, caractérisé en ce que le chariot (13) est couplé à un écrou de broche qui est déplaçable le long de la broche d'entraînement et qui est monté de façon à se déplacer sur une distance prédéterminée dans des directions transversales à la broche d'entraînement dans un boîtier couplé de façon fixe au chariot.
  6. Dispositif de coupe (1) selon l'une quelconque des revendications 1 à 5, caractérisé en ce qu'il est pourvu d'une courroie en une matière flexible tendue horizontalement par le chariot (13) sur les deux côtés du rouleau presseur et autour de deux rouleaux de renvoi s'étendant parallèlement au rouleau presseur dans le but de procurer une surface de guidage pour une largeur de matière en bande à guider au-dessus du cadre.
  7. Dispositif de coupe (1) selon l'une quelconque des revendications 1 à 6, caractérisé en ce que le rouleau presseur (14) est au moins pourvu d'une couche de surface en une matière plastique à base de polychloroprène.
  8. Dispositif de coupe (1) selon l'une quelconque des revendications 1 à 7, caractérisé en ce que la surface centrale (6) du tampon (5) est recouverte d'une matière relativement peu compressible et les surfaces périphériques (7, 7') sont recouvertes d'une matière relativement facilement compressible.
  9. Dispositif de coupe (1) selon la revendication 8, caractérisé en ce que la surface centrale (6) est recouverte d'un caoutchouc avec une première valeur prédéterminée de dureté Shore, et les surfaces périphériques (7, 7') sont recouvertes d'un caoutchouc avec une deuxième valeur de dureté Shore, qui est inférieure à la première valeur de dureté Shore.
  10. Dispositif de coupe (1) selon l'une quelconque des revendications 1 à 9, caractérisé en ce qu'il est pourvu d'une plaque plate entre les couteaux et le rouleau presseur déplaçable (14) afin de procurer un contact indirect entre les couteaux et le rouleau presseur (14).
